Sinan Cem Tanik named Santa Margarita boys volleyball coach

Sinan Cem Tanik has been promoted to head coach of the Santa Margarita boys volleyball team.

Tanik was the junior varsity head coach last season and served as a varsity assistant.

He coached professional volleyball in Poland and Turkey and was on the men’s volleyball coaching staff at Concordia University of Irvine.

Tanik also has been added to the faculty at Santa Margarita where he will teach social studies.

Santa Margarita finished 14-9 overall last season. The Eagles were third in the Trinity League with a 5-3  record. They lost to eventual champion Tesoro in the second round of the CIF Southern Section Division 2 playoffs.
